Destiny 2 Season of the Drifter Trailer Details Gambit Prime Armour Sets

Each set has different perks that will help for different roles.

Destiny 2 Season of the Drifter

Destiny 2’s Season of the Drifter begins later today, and it introduces a ton of new content for Annual Pass owners. One new activity is Gambit Prime, a more high-risk, high-reward version of Gambit that only takes place over one round. It also lets players pick different roles for the round, including Reaper, Invader, Collector, and Sentry.

Depending on the role chosen, you can pick up different armour sets that will grant special perks. For instance, the Reaper can generate Special ammo from multi-kills and weaken High Value Targets. The Sentry can increase damage against Taken with multi-kills and provide health regen when banking. Check out each set with their given perks below (and in the new trailer):

Reaper

  • Weaken High Value Targets
  • Multi-kills generate special ammo
  • Increased mote duration
  • Powerful enemy kills recharge grenade

Sentry

  • Multi kills increase damage against Taken
  • Bank gives health Regen
  • Mark Invaders for teammates
  • Buff allies in well of light

Collector

  • Drop motes on death
  • Motes collecting grant overshield
  • Gain ammo on mote deposit
  • Send 20 mote blocker

Invader

  • Gain ammo while invading
  • Improved overshield while invading
  • Damage bonus on guardian kills
  • Lock and drain motes while invading

The sets even have their own distinct colours to differentiate them before rounds. How the set bonuses work and whether you need the full set to activate all effects remains to be seen. If you’re looking to farm for these armour sets, you better prepare to partake in another new activity called The Reckoning.

Destiny 2’s Season of the Drifter goes live after the weekly reset today for Xbox One, PS4 and PC.
